Area Spelling Bee - February 13, 2013

Tiffany Wynne, a fifth grader at Acton Elementary School, won the 2013 Area Spelling Bee held February 13, 2013.

The contest pitted campus-level winners from seven Granbury campuses. Wynne and Alexander Call, a third grader at Oak Woods School, battled for twenty-one rounds before she emerged the victor.

Other competitors were: Landree Childes, sixth grader at Acton Middle School; Jaden Couto, fifth grader at Brawner Intermediate School; Tyler Ellis, fourth grader at Baccus Elementary School; Brooke Parsons, third grader at Mambrino School; and Daniel Shelton, eighth grader at Granbury Middle School.

As the Hood County area champion, Wynne will advance to the Star-Telegram Regional Spelling Bee scheduled for March 20 at Texas Christian University in Fort Worth. That contest will feature more than thirty contestants who won at the area level. The regional winner will have an opportunity to compete at the national competition to be held in Washington, D.C. in May.

The campus and district spelling bees were open to all students under the age of sixteen who had not passed beyond the eighth grade.
